QTS Installation
The TS-410E uses the QNAP QTS operating system. You can install QTS using any of the following methods.
Method Description Requirements
Qnder Pro
installation
(Recommended)
If the NAS is connected to your local area
network, you can do the following:
Locate the NAS using Qnder Pro.
Complete the steps in the Smart
Installation Guide wizard.
Computer
Network cable
Qnder Pro installer
Cloud installation If the NAS is connected to the internet,
you can do the following:
Scan the QR code on the NAS.
Specify the Cloud Key.
Log into your myQNAPcloud account.
Use myQNAPcloud Link to remotely
access your NAS.
Complete the steps in the Smart
Installation Guide wizard.
Computer or mobile device
Network cable
myQNAPcloud account
Cloud Key
Installing QTS Using Qnder Pro
Warning
Installing QTS deletes all data on the drives. Back up your data before proceeding.
Important
To protect your NAS from brute force attacks, create a new system administrator account
during QTS installation to disable the default "admin" account.
1. Power on the NAS.
2. Connect the NAS to your local area network.
3. Run Qnder Pro on a computer that is connected to the same local area network.
Note
To download Qnder Pro, go to https://www.qnap.com/utilities.
4. Click Next.
The QNAP Warranty Service page opens in the default web browser.
5. Click Check warranty.
The QNAP Warranty Service window opens in a new web page.
Important
You can check your device warranty policy or purchase an extended warranty plan at QNAP
Warranty Service.
6. Close the warranty page.
